Batman: Arkham Knight release date leaked as February 24

Batman: Arkham Knight

Batman: Arkham Knight will now touch down on February 24




With the Batman: Arkham Knight release date having recently been pushed back to an undisclosed point in 2015, latest reports have suggested the eagerly awaited game will now touch down on February 24.


Originally set to have been heading for release later this year, publisher Warner Bros Interactive recently announced the game would now not land until 2015 in order to ensure the game reaches its full potential.


Now, however, a February 24 Batman: Arkham Knight release date has been teased by Microsoft, with the game listed for pre-order through the official Microsoft Store alongside a February 24 arrival.


Although Warner Bros have yet to make an official announcement on when exactly the rescheduled Batman: Arkham Knight release date will be held, we can’t see a company of Microsoft’s magnitude simply pulling a date from thin air so this should offer a good indication.


The Tuesday release would also be fitting with such a high-profile title.


As well as teasing the game’s launch date, Microsoft is offering added incentive to snap up the latest addition to the Batman Arkham series early.


Those who pre-order Batman: Arkham Knight through the Microsoft Store will see their copy of the game bundle with a $10 Xbox gift card.


Batman: Arkham Knight is set to launch for Xbox One, PS4 and PC.


Confirming the delay recently, Dax Ginn of developer Rocksteady suggested the game has been pushed back “to ensure that we are delivering the awesome level of quality that Batman fans and gamers expect from this.”


He added: “Awesome takes time.”
